Gcmregistrar not found android studio for mac

No android sdk found android studio stack overflow. After setting it, quit android studio and relaunch it for good measure. Known issues with android studio and android gradle plugin. These examples are extracted from open source projects. Over here look, if the android sdk buildtools, android emulator, android sdk platformtools, and android sdk tools are installed or not. Android ndk location not found android studio on mac. As a big todo, this should also probably store the sender id and use that as a comparison. To get the newest version of aapt2 thats not bundled in the build tools, you. Gcm authentication failed enroll android manageengine. However, once i test the registration token validity with gcm using this get method. Then i tried to rebuildinstall the app from android studio 2.

The following are jave code examples for showing how to use checkdevice of the com. This would remove the need to have server implementation and would allow virtual p2p apptoapp communication. Because c2dm has been officially deprecated as of june 26, 2012. Androidstudio autocompleted the code, so i assumed that the lib was correctly linked. First, be sure you download the latest version of android studio windows. If you want to get rid of the old key immediately for example, if you feel it was compromised, click delete key.

When an update is available for a package you already have, a dash appears in the check box next to the package. Creating pushenabled android apps runtime for android. So we need to take care of both scenarios app update and system update. To use aapt2 from the command line on linux or mac, run the aapt2 command. As of november 1, 2020, gcmnetworkmanager client libraries are no longer supported.

Install and configure the ndk and cmake android developers. Google cloud messaging codepath android cliffnotes. If proxy settings has not been configured or the proxy authentication fails, desktop central server will not be able to reach the gcm. Gcm service not available android gcm manageengine. Set up and install android studio on windows, macos, or linux. To install android studio on windows, proceed as follows. Im able to get the registration token for my app using a test phone. If you get a command not found error message, continue to step 2. But in case you are creating a native application using android studio, i think you should. This broadcast receiver is responsible for handling the 2 intents that can be sent by gcm com. In our previous tutorials, we have used eclipse ide for clientside programming with java and xml. Download android studio and sdk tools android studio.

Also you an try using the universal installer for visual studio for mac which should install the android sdk if it is not found. This channel is not recommended for production development. Before application was uninstalled all messages had been successfully delivered to the device. Ive added the gps library to my android studio project using build. Also, install other android development tools as needed. Google cloud messaging for android gcm simple tutorial.

Google account failed, enrollment failure, android agent installation unable to resolve this issue. You do not need this component if you only plan to use ndkbuild. After launching emulator press menu button goto settings. Gcmnetworkmanager api calls no longer work on devices running android m and later once your app targets future android versions android 10. You should see something like this where you can set up your jdk and sdk. Find opportunities to reduce your android app size by inspecting the contents of your. Battery life recommendations find out how to make your app a good citizen.

From the file menu, choose project structure if youre running 0. Google cloud messaging gcm for android is a service that allows you to send data from your server to your users android powered device and also to receive messages from devices on the same connection. Android app setup to receive push notifications quickly and easily. Google cloud messaging gcm for android is a service that allows you to send data from your server to your users androidpowered device and also to receive messages from devices on the same connection. The following are top voted examples for showing how to use com. Migrate a gcm client app for android to firebase cloud messaging. If you feel this kb article is incomplete or does not contain the information required to help you resolve your issue, upload the required logs, fill up and submit the form given below. And the application does not receive data message in background. To open the sdk manager from android studio, click tools sdk manager or click sdk manager in the toolbar. Video encoding recommendations get examples of video encoding profiles and parameters that the android media framework supports for playback. If you have root access, the easiest way i have found on a mac is to add your directories to the list in etcpaths. User notifications are not available in the old api and are not exactly the same as push notifications. Take note of the api key value yourkeywillbeshownhere in this example, as it will be used later on note.

If you need to rotate the key, click generate new key. Set up your android development environment unit salesforce. When apply changes fails due to this issue, android studio displays the following message. If youd like to see a tutorial on any particular topic, do leave a comment in the wishlist page. This allows you to send a single gcm message to all devices and, if you use upstream. Not sure if it is the correct way to remove gcm id from the user, but client. Creating pushenabled android apps runtime for android apps. Registering for gcm push notifications check to see that gcm is supported and that the manifest has the correct information gcmclient. This app has permission to register and receive data message. Gcm app registration token is invalid xamarin community. A new key will be created while the old one will still be active for up to 24 hours.

Sep 15, 2014 above is also true for the android system update. So, ensure that the proxy settings are configured correctly. We noticed the problem on samsung gts5830 android ver. Desktop central needs to reach the gcm server thorough the internet. Gcm app registration token is invalid xamarin community forums. Download android studio and sdk tools android developers.

Include details of the issue along with your correct email id and phone number. Creating pushenabled android apps find out how to create a pushenabled android app for blackberry devices. Android how to check if the device if registered with. Just get the android sdk, unzip it, and point visual studio to the root folder of the android sdk. Android how to check if the device if registered with gcm. Android fcm service not available mobile device manager plus knowledge base. Registration and should be defined in the manifest rather than programmatically so that these intents can be received even if the application is not running. Gcm and fcm sdks cannot coexist within an application. If youre not using android studio, you can download tools using the sdkmanager commandline tool. Overview of android api support find out which apis are not supported by the blackberry 10 os unsupported apis for jelly bean 10. We frequently post new tutorials along with app releases. Android disablepush doesnt remove gcm association from user.

The android studio installer also installs the gradle command line build tool. Oct 14, 2015 this push notifications tutorial assumes that android studio is used as the ide, with a target device running android 4. Once you install android studio, its easy to keep the android studio ide and. A given regid is not guaranteed to last indefinitely, so the first thing your app should always do is check to make sure it has a valid regid as shown in the code. C2dm has been officially deprecated as of june 26, 2012.

If any of these packages are not installed, do download them. App crash when receives push notification and cgm intent service not being called. Unable to reach gcm android requirements manageengine. To do so, you can find aapt2 as a standalone tool in android sdk build. Aug 15, 2012 hi guys, i will explain and show you a simple gcm implementation. In this tutorial, we use android studio ide which is more interactive and faster ide. You can migrate an existing gcm client app on android to firebase cloud messaging fcm using the instructions in this guide. Fcm not available android prerequisites manageengine. Not sure if this is a bad question but wanted to know can an android app be both a gcm server and gcm client. Android native support known issues and limitations when using the android ndk and a nativecode language in your app.

413 1369 1347 813 1454 73 1100 1154 1352 143 7 424 1203 1200 1538 1297 3 953 291 1504 816 551 1201 1463 1646 17 694 221 258 1513 1251 1592 18 889 720 893 254 1159 494 560 1010